directions

  • soak the oats in 1/2 cup water overnight (i add a spoonful of plain yogurt to make more digestible).
  • in the morning add the other 1/2 cup water and bring to a boil, stir in cinnamon and simmer about 5-10 minutes until thick and tender, stirring occasionally.
  • at the very end turn off heat, crack the egg into the oatmeal and stir stir stir until smooth and creamy. the heat from the oats cooks the egg.
  • add the sweetener of your choice and top with fruit or nuts if you want.
  • *the soaking overnight is totally optional! i do to cut down on cook time.
